What Do Most Doctors Say About ADHD ?

Quotes from the medical majority:

“To suggest that ADHD is a fraud, that somehow children are being abused by these treatments, is really an outrage because for these kids to not get treated is really the greatest abuse and neglect” (Harold Koplewicz M.D.)

“A disorder doesn’t have to have a blood test to be valid. If that were the case, all mental disorders would be invalid – schizophrenia, bipolar, Tourette’s – all would be thrown out. There is no lab test for any mental disorder right now in our science. That doesn’t make it invalid.” (Russell Barkley M.D.)

“We can now say with complete confidence that ADHD is a genetic disease and the brains of individuals with this condition developed differently that those of others.” (American Medical Association)
